Body temperature and respiratory rate of lactating dairy cattle …

WebFor the first 3 yr, each cow also was exposed in a controlled atmospheric chamber at 40 degrees C and 34 mm Hg vapor pressure. Significant breed differences were found for body temperature and respiratory rate. The order of tolerance to hot conditions was Jersey, Guernsey, Ayrshire, and Holstein both in the field and chamber. Sources suggest, however, that the … Web4 de jun. de 2024 · The body temperature for an adult cow is 99.5 to 101.2 degrees Fahrenheit. What is a fever for a cow? Pyrexia in Cattle. Pyrexia, or fever, in cattle is an abnormal elevation of body temperature. The normal temperature, as taken by rectal thermometer, is 101.5+° F (38.5+° C). Web4 de jan. de 2024 · The normal body temperature ranges from 38.5°C to 39.5°C in calves, from 38.0°C to 39.5°C in heifers, and from 38.0°C to 39.0°C in adult cows .
